MODUL University Vienna hosts the first TEDx talk at a Viennese university

On October 6th, 2016, MODUL University Vienna became the first Viennese university to host a TEDx event. Coming together under this event’s slogan: “We have to talk!”, 100 attendees listened to ten international speakers including Nuriel Molcho, Blogger and restaurant owner, Prof. Arno Scharl, Head of the Department of New Media Technology at MODUL University Vienna, and Isabella Mader, CEO & CIO of Excellence Institute, introduceed their innovative ideas in 18 minutes or less.

“MODUL University Vienna is very proud to have hosted the first TEDx event at a Viennese university!” says Hani El Sharkawi, head of the university’s career center, and supporter of the group of ambitious MODUL University students who are responsible for the organization of the event. “TEDx is a platform for young creative minds, for innovations and internationality, just like our university.”

TEDx stands for “Technology, Entertainment and Design”. Began in the USA, TED talks have become internationally acclaimed and very popular all over Europe. This year’s theme of TEDxMODULUniversity called attention to numerous political and social developments and incidents, as well as structural changes throughout all industries. Furthermore critical and alarming global situations were made subject of discussion.

In the course of one afternoon, several complex topics were addressed in different ways, new perspectives were shown, and possible solutions through innovative ideas were presented.
